Osarvira

Osarvira is a village located in the Dahanu Subdivision of Palghar district,Maharashtra, India. Osarvira has a population of 1494 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Osarvira Gr. Gram Panchayat and the Dahanu Block Panchayat in Dahanu District. The village has 403 households and is identified by village code 551677. Osarvira is located in the 401606 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Dahanu Sub-District.

Total Population of Osarvira

As of the 2011 census, Population of Osarvira has a population of approximately 1494 people, where the male population is 693 and the female population is 801.

Total 1494
Male 693
Female 801

Household in Osarvira

There are approximately 403 households in Osarvira. The average household size in the village is about 3 persons per house.
